21 April 2001 Kylie is currently on the Australia leg of her 'On A Night Like This Tour', performing throughout April across the country, and making this the largest tour of Australia by a female artist EVER! A ninth date in Sydney has recently been added to the end of the tour, owing to the fact that the eighth date sold out within 2 hours of tickets going on sale. It has been rumoured that a tenth date may be added. The tour showcases Kylie hits and album tracks spanning her 14 year singing career, details can be viewed on the 'On A Night Like This' tour page. For the Australian tour, Kylie is treating fans to an extra track, Did It Again (sometimes!). She has also changed the silver top, worn for Koochachoo and Put Yourself In My Place, with a similar styled red number. Back in the UK, G.A.Y. club are featuring a Kylie V Madonna danceathon at the end of April, to pay respect to their favourite pop queens. G.A.Y. also proclaimed Kylie to be THE Queen of their club during the recent Channel 4 show 'Top Ten Pop Princesses', in which Kylie beat off competition from Kim Wilde, Kate Bush, Lulu, Sheena Easton, Britney Spears, Debbie Gibson, Tiffany and Sade to the No 1 spot! Your Disco Needs You has this week entered the UK charts at 193, a result of import sales. The 2 German CD singles and Australian limited edition CD (which entered the Australian charts at No 20, not bad considering the release was limited to only 10,000 copies) can be bought in local HMV stores, or on their internet site. |
Kylie's follow up album to Light Years is to be released before the year
end, with a new single release expected in the summer. It has not been
confirmed whether this track is likely to be the fantastic 'Can't Get You
Out Of My Head', as performed on the tour, and available to download off
Napster.
There will be no more single releases from Light Years in the UK. However, there are rumours that 'Butterfly' is to be released in the USA. A 12" promo is to be released to 'test the waters'. This strategy is consistent with that followed in the UK a year ago. The Light Years album release for the USA (not officially confirmed to be happening as yet) looks set to be a mixture of Light Years, and the forthcoming UK album release. |
